Income Streams And Earnings Breakdown

Per Project Fees And Union Rates

Base pay for actors is often tied to union scales and role complexity, with adjustments for billing and screen time. These standardized rates provide a predictable baseline for estimating annual earnings.

Residuals And Royalties

Residuals from syndication, streaming, and repeats create passive income over time. While individually modest, these streams add up and improve long term financial stability.

Union Contracts And Negotiation Leverage

Union agreements set minimum pay, health benefits, and residuals, which stabilize income across productions. Strong negotiation and consistent casting help maximize take home earnings.
